About V. Yu. Kryukov

V. Yu. Kryukov is a scholar working on Insect Science, Plant Science and Molecular Biology, having authored 69 papers that have together received 1.0k indexed citations. Recurring topics across this work include Entomopathogenic Microorganisms in Pest Control (55 papers), Insect Resistance and Genetics (33 papers), Insect Pest Control Strategies (21 papers), Insect symbiosis and bacterial influences (19 papers), Insect and Pesticide Research (13 papers), Insect and Arachnid Ecology and Behavior (10 papers), Insect Utilization and Effects (8 papers) and Invertebrate Immune Response Mechanisms (6 papers). The work is most often cited by research in Insect Science (826 citations), Plant Science (399 citations) and Molecular Biology (452 citations). V. Yu. Kryukov has collaborated with scholars based in Russia, China and United Kingdom. Frequent co-authors include В. В. Глупов, O. N. Yaroslavtseva, Ivan M. Dubovskiy, Natalia A. Kryukova, Carolyn Greig, Miranda M. A. Whitten, M. V. Tyurin, Tariq M. Butt, Krishnendu Mukherjee and Ekaterina V. Grizanova.
